Determination of bactericidal sodium benzoate and potassium sorbate in pediatric oral liquid preparations by HPLC

Abstract: Objective To establish an HPLC method for screening analysis of sodium benzoate and potassium sorbate in pediatric oral liquid preparations. Methods The chromatography was performed on Ecosil C18 column(250 mm×4.6 mm, 5μm) using. 0.02 mL·min-1 ammonium acetate solution-acetonitrile(95∶5, V/V) as mobile phase at a flow rate of 1.0 mL·min-1, and detected at 225 nm. Results Sodium benzoate and potassium sorbate showed a good linear relationship with the peak area in the range of 1.140~114.0 μg·mL-1(r=1.000 0)and 1.082~108.2 μg·mL-1(r=1.000 0), respectively.The limit of quantification (LOD) were 0.220 9 ng and 0.202 1 ng, and the limit of quantification (LOQ) were 0.673 8 and 0.736 4 ng. The average recoveries were 100.4% with an RSD of 0.4% (n=9) and 100.7% with an RSD of 0.5% (n=9) .In 21 samples of 15 species, the sodium benzoate and potassium sorbate detected were within the reference limits. Conclusion The proposed HPLC method is specificity, accuracy and serviceability. It can be successfully applied in quality control of different types of pediatric oral liquid preparations.
